Starting with The Basics

You don’t need to be a tech wizard. Start with these basic building blocks:

  • Strong Passwords: Encourage everyone to use complex passwords that include a mix of letters, numbers, and symbols. Change these regularly.
  • Multi-Factor Authentication: A simple yet effective way to double up on security.
  • Regular Software Updates: Bugs and vulnerabilities appear regularly. Keeping systems updated is critical.

Tips to Fortify Your Cyber Fortress

Let’s break down the process in bite-sized, manageable steps that you can start implementing today:

  1. Employee Training: Human error is often the weakest link. Regular training on spotting phishing scams and other cyber threats is key.
  2. Firewalls and Antivirus Software: Like a secure fence around your property, they keep out unwanted intruders. Ensure they’re always active and updated.
  3. Data Encryption: Protect sensitive business and customer data through encryption.
  4. Backups: Regularly back up your data to a secure, offline location. It’s your safety net.
  5. Access Management: Limit the access employees have to data and software, only to what’s necessary for their role.
